Ubuntu 20.04 安装Apache MySQL PHPmyadmin Nodejs

351 阅读2分钟

安装Apache

  1. 系统升级和更新源 sudo apt-get update

image.png
apt list --upgradable

  1. 配置apache2 apt-get install apache2 -y
    在本地计算机(您自己使用的电脑打开浏览器)输入http://< IP 地址> 查看到 “it works” 界面,说明 apache2 安装成功。

image.png

安装MySQL

sudo apt-get install mysql-server -y
查看mysql版本,看是否成功安装
mysql -V

image.png
mysql8.0默认root用户无密码登录,需要额外创建mysql用户

create user 'test'@'localhost' identified by 'password'; //为本地创建一个名为test,密码为password的用户;
GRANT ALL PRIVILEGES ON *.* TO 'test'@'localhost'WITH GRANT OPTION; //为本地test用户授予所有权限;
flush privileges; //刷新权限,更新;

MySQL 8.0修改密码步骤:

以 root 用户登录MySQL。
进入MySQL系统自带数据库: mysql 数据库中。
执行更改密码语句。
退出MySQL后,使用新的密码重新登陆。
mysql> show databases;
mysql> use mysql;

mysql> ALTER USER '用户名'@'localhost' IDENTIFIED WITH mysql_native_password BY '新密码';

mysql> flush privileges; --刷新MySQL的系统权限相关表

mysql> exit;

安装PHPMyadmin

  1. 安装php组件

image.png
sudo apt-get install php7.4 -y
php -v测试,如果出现版本信息说明正常。

  1. 安装 php 相关组件:

sudo apt-get install php7.4-fpm
sudo apt-get install php7.4-mysql
sudo apt-get install php7.4-gd php7.4-mbstring -y

  1. 安装phpmyadmin sudo apt install phpmyadmin
    选择服务器apache2,一直下一步即可。最后一步是配置,mysql登录密码。
  2. 登录phpadmin页面 访问<IP>/phpmyadmin/ 登录

image.png

安装Nodejs

  1. 从 Ubuntu 软件源安装 Node.js 和 npm 包含在 Ubuntu 20.04 软件源中的 Node.js 版本是10.19.0,这是一个长期版本。
    安装非常直接。运行下面的命令更新软件包索引,并且安装 Node.js 和 npm:
sudo apt update
sudo apt install nodejs npm

上面的命令将会安装一系列包,包括编译和安装从 npm 来的本地扩展。
安装完成后运行下面的命令,验证安装过程:
nodejs -v

image.png

参考资料:

www.cnblogs.com/pomelo688/p… www.jianshu.com/p/6cd38eec4… developer.aliyun.com/article/760…